Cover image for Blue plate specialBlue Plate Special by Michelle D. Kwasney

Reviewed by: Kayelyn Kern, Teen Advisory Board

Genre: Realistic Fiction

Suggested Age: Teens

What is the book about?: Blue Plate Special is about three different girls that each have their own terrible story to tell. There’s Madeline who was severely obese and then got in shape and became healthy for a McDonald’s counter boy, Tad, who became the best part of her life. Then there’s Desiree who just wanted to be able to make her own choices and grow up and hang out with her boyfriend Jeremy, but accepted a ride home from the wrong person while drunk. And lastly there’s Ariel who has always made the good choices, always stayed out of trouble and just tried to make her mom happy. But then she meets Shane who wants to do anything but good. Each girl had decisions to make and lessons to learn. Ariel is still able to make her own decisions but will she be able to make them in time.

My review: Blue Plate Special really just makes you think when you’re done and has a major surprise that you would never see coming. It makes you wonder about whether or not one thing would have happened if something else hadn’t. If one small detail had been changed, would the entire outcome be different?

Rating: 5/5
